About this work

This painting shows four bare tree stumps in a row, standing in a flat, grassy field. The sky above is pale blue with soft, fluffy white clouds. The edges of the paper are black, making the whole scene look like it’s inside a circle. The trees look dead or cut down, with no leaves or branches.
